(SockDog) #5

It’s not so much a matter of what you like it’s whether the perk is going to imbalance everything else in the game. Considering the issues with maps, weapons, classes, health, load-outs etc we’re now looking at 10’s/ 100’s of perks. It’s hardly optional if one perk give a general advantage over many others, it then becomes necessary to use that perk yourself or pick one to counter it. No longer are you catering to your play style with perks but to the successfulness of SD in balancing the perks in the first place.
